Output 95c53060fd6d7b3191666284299f4c5aa8b673a993b75840736b945c67db379b:0

value
10861
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1a4c3047f5498fc98f11b8cbeec7d84ee3bb773 OP_EQUALVERIFY OP_CHECKSIG
address
1HCHyocXkk1zuZw2HP1paSh4CK3mQyQgxK
transaction
95c53060fd6d7b3191666284299f4c5aa8b673a993b75840736b945c67db379b
spent
true